Recognizing Stance and Neck Discomfort
When it involves neck discomfort, recognizing the duty of posture is critical. Your position dramatically affects the alignment of your back and the total health and wellness of your neck. When you sit or stand correctly, your body preserves an all-natural contour, which can protect against unnecessary strain on your neck muscles.
You mightn't understand it, however exactly how you place your head, shoulders, and back can either ease or exacerbate pain. When you're stooped over a computer or looking down at your phone, you're likely placing too much stress on your neck. This forward head stance can result in muscle tension and pain.
You require to be conscious of exactly how your body aligns throughout the day and make adjustments as needed. Straightforward techniques can assist boost your pose. For example, ensure your workstation is ergonomically set up, allowing your screen to be at eye level.
When you're resting, attempt to keep your feet flat on the ground and your back directly. Frequently sign in with your stance and make small changes to avoid long-term pain. By prioritizing great stance, you can significantly lower your threat of neck pain and maintain a more comfortable, healthy way of life.
Common Position Mistakes
Many individuals unwittingly make common stance blunders that can result in neck discomfort and discomfort. Among the most regular mistakes is slouching while sitting or standing. When you hunch your shoulders or lean ahead, you stress your neck muscular tissues, developing tension that can rise right into discomfort.
One more mistake is looking down at your devices for prolonged periods. Whether you're scrolling on your phone or working at a computer system, turning your head downward places additional pressure on your neck.
In addition, you might find yourself craning your neck to get a far better view, especially in jampacked spaces or during meetings. This forward head stance can contribute to chronic neck pain over time.
Poor ergonomic setups also enter into play. If your workstation isn't straightened correctly, you may be pushed into unnatural positions that can activate pain.
